全国计算机等级考试大纲导读

全国计算机等级考试大纲导读 pdf epub mobi txt 电子书 下载 2026

出版者:中国铁道
作者:匡松
出品人:
页数:75
译者:
出版时间:2006-5
价格:5.0
装帧:
isbn号码:9787113069858
丛书系列:
图书标签:
  • 计算机等级考试
  • 全国计算机等级考试
  • 考研
  • 教材
  • 计算机基础
  • 编程
  • 信息技术
  • 学习
  • 教程
  • 指南
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《程序员的修炼之道:从入门到精通》 本书旨在为有志于踏入软件开发领域,或希望系统性提升编程技能的读者提供一份详尽的学习路线图和实践指南。它并非照搬某项特定考试的教学大纲,而是聚焦于成为一名优秀程序员所需的核心知识、通用技能和思维方式。 第一部分:编程基础与核心概念 数据结构与算法精粹: 深入剖析数组、链表、栈、队列、树(二叉树、平衡树、B树等)、图、哈希表等经典数据结构,并结合排序(冒泡、选择、插入、快速、归并、堆排序)、查找(顺序、二分、哈希查找)以及图的遍历(DFS、BFS)等核心算法,讲解其原理、实现方式、时间与空间复杂度分析,以及在实际问题中的应用场景。强调算法的效率和优化思路。 面向对象设计原则与模式: 详细阐述面向对象编程(OOP)的四大基本特性(封装、继承、多态、抽象),并深入探讨SOLID设计原则(单一职责、开闭、里氏替换、接口隔离、依赖倒置),帮助读者构建健壮、可维护、可扩展的代码。同时,本书将系统介绍单例、工厂、抽象工厂、建造者、原型、适配器、装饰器、代理、外观、组合、迭代器、观察者、策略、模板方法、命令、备忘录、状态、解释器、中介者、访问者等常用设计模式,通过丰富的示例代码展示它们在解决常见软件设计问题中的威力。 操作系统原理与进程/线程管理: 揭示操作系统的核心职能,包括进程与线程的概念、生命周期、调度机制,内存管理(虚拟内存、分页、分段),文件系统,以及并发与同步(锁、信号量、死锁)等关键技术。理解这些底层原理有助于开发者编写更高效、更安全的并发程序。 计算机网络基础与通信协议: 讲解TCP/IP协议族的体系结构,深入理解HTTP、HTTPS、TCP、UDP等常用协议的工作原理、报文格式及应用。涵盖网络模型(OSI、TCP/IP),DNS解析,Socket编程基础,为构建网络应用打下坚实基础。 第二部分:常用开发技术与工程实践 编程语言的深度探索(以Python/Java/C++为例): 针对至少两种主流编程语言,如Python、Java或C++,进行深度讲解。不仅限于语法,更侧重于语言特性(如Python的动态类型、装饰器、生成器;Java的JVM、垃圾回收、并发工具;C++的内存管理、模板元编程、STL),以及语言生态系统(标准库、第三方库、框架)的应用。 数据库原理与SQL精通: 讲解关系型数据库模型,SQL语言的增删改查、索引、事务、视图、存储过程等高级特性。涵盖数据库设计范式,以及NoSQL数据库(如Redis、MongoDB)的基本概念和适用场景,培养开发者高效的数据存储与管理能力。 Web开发框架与前后端交互: 介绍主流Web开发框架(如Python的Django/Flask,Java的Spring Boot,JavaScript的React/Vue/Angular)的架构设计和开发流程。深入理解HTTP请求/响应模型,RESTful API设计原则,JSON/XML数据格式,以及前后端如何协同工作,构建完整的Web应用。 版本控制系统Git精通: 详细讲解Git的基本命令(add, commit, push, pull, branch, merge),分支管理策略(feature branches, gitflow),以及团队协作中的常用工作流。掌握Git是现代软件开发不可或缺的技能。 单元测试与集成测试: 强调测试的重要性,讲解单元测试、集成测试、端到端测试的概念和编写方法。介绍常用的测试框架(如Python的unittest/pytest,Java的JUnit),以及测试驱动开发(TDD)的理念,培养编写高质量、可信代码的习惯。 软件调试与性能优化: 提供系统性的调试技巧和工具使用方法,帮助读者快速定位和解决代码中的Bug。同时,讲解常见的性能瓶颈分析方法,如代码剖析(profiling),以及针对性的优化策略,如算法改进、内存优化、I/O优化等。 第三部分:软件工程思维与职业发展 敏捷开发方法论: 介绍Scrum、Kanban等敏捷开发流程,讲解迭代、增量、持续反馈等核心理念,帮助团队提高开发效率和响应速度。 软件架构设计初步: 探讨不同类型的软件架构模式(如单体架构、微服务架构、事件驱动架构),分析其优缺点及适用场景,培养高屋建瓴的软件设计视角。 安全编码实践: 介绍常见的安全漏洞(如SQL注入、XSS攻击、CSRF攻击),以及相应的防范措施,强调编写安全可靠的代码。 持续学习与技术视野: 鼓励读者保持对新技术的好奇心,分享有效的学习方法和资源,引导建立广阔的技术视野,适应快速变化的IT行业。 本书的特色在于,它将理论知识与大量实际案例相结合,通过“做中学”的方式,引导读者逐步掌握编程的核心技能,并形成良好的工程实践习惯。我们不局限于任何单一的技术栈或考试要求,而是力求为读者打造一个坚实的计算机科学基础和全面的软件开发能力框架,为他们在软件开发领域实现长远发展奠定坚实的基础。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

从一个长期关注技术发展趋势的老考生的角度来看,这本书的价值远超一本单纯的应试指南。它展现出了一种对行业前沿的敏锐洞察力。许多考试大纲的更新,往往是滞后于行业实际发展的,但这本书在解读大纲时,显然是植入了对未来趋势的预判。它在讲解某些传统技术点时,会巧妙地引申到当前工业界正在使用的最新实践或工具链。这种“现在进行时”的解读方式,让学习过程变得不再是单纯地为了应付一场考试,而更像是一种职业技能的迭代升级。我记得在讨论到网络安全部分时,它没有停留在基础的加密算法介绍,而是着重分析了零信任架构等新兴理念如何渗透到考试要求的底层逻辑中。这使得我在复习时,不仅能答对选择题,还能在开放性问答中展现出更宏观的视野和更贴近实战的理解深度。对于那些希望借这次考试实现职业升级的读者来说,这本书提供的知识增量和思维高度,是极其宝贵的。

评分

老实说,我拿到这本书的时候,心里是有点忐忑的,因为市面上关于各类考试的辅导书多如牛毛,真正能做到深入浅出、兼顾理论深度与实操广度的,凤毛麟角。但翻开这本书的前几页,我的疑虑就烟消云散了。它的语言风格非常沉稳、专业,但绝不枯燥。作者似乎深谙考生的心理,知道我们在哪里容易掉队,哪里容易产生误解。例如,在讲解某一特定技术标准或协议时,它不会直接抛出长篇累牍的定义,而是先从一个实际问题入手,引导我们思考“为什么要设计这样的机制”,然后再层层递进地剖析其内部原理和实现细节。这种叙事方式极大地降低了学习曲线的陡峭程度。我个人尤其欣赏它在章节末尾设置的“易错点辨析”部分,这些地方通常都是命题人最喜欢下“黑手”的地方,书里用非常精炼的语言指出了许多我之前反复犯错的认知偏差。这本书与其说是一本教材,不如说是一位高明的“应试策略师”的经验总结,它不仅教你知识,更教你如何“赢得考试”。对于追求效率和精准度的考生来说,这无疑是一份极其宝贵的内部参考。

评分

这套书简直是为我们这些在考证路上摸爬滚打的人量身定做的,尤其是在面对那些看似庞大晦涩的考试大纲时。我记得我刚开始准备那会儿,面对一堆官方文件和各种零散的资料,头都大了,完全不知道从何下手,重点在哪里,哪些是需要深入理解的,哪些只是了解概念。这本书最让我惊喜的是它那种庖丁解牛式的解析,它没有简单地罗列知识点,而是真正地把大纲的“骨架”给拎了出来,让你明白每个模块之间的逻辑关系。比如说,在讲到数据结构与算法时,它不是孤立地介绍链表、树、图,而是会结合考试中常出现的应用场景来讲解,告诉你为什么必须掌握这些,以及在实际操作中它们是如何协同工作的。那种感觉就像是有一个经验丰富的老教授在你身边,不厌其烦地为你点亮那些迷雾中的路标,让你在复习的时候目标明确,效率倍增。我特别喜欢它在处理那些需要综合分析的题目时给出的思路引导,很多时候,我们不是不会做,而是思维被框住了,这本书就像是提供了一个“破局”的视角,让人豁然开朗。如果你也曾被厚厚的考试要求压得喘不过气,这本书绝对能让你重新找回掌控感。

评分

这本书给我的感觉是,它是由一位真正理解“考试哲学”的专家编写的。它深知,考试不是知识的堆砌,而是对特定能力集合的考核。因此,这本书的重点倾向非常明确:它不会在那些权重低、理解难度极高但出题率极低的偏门知识上浪费篇幅。相反,它将最大的精力投入到那些“必考点”的深度挖掘和“高频考点”的精细打磨上。我感觉作者像一个顶级的棋手,每一步落子都精准地预判了考官的思路。在对一些复杂算法或系统设计的阐述中,书中提供的解题框架非常具有普适性,一旦掌握了这个框架,面对同类型的变体题目,也能够举一反三。这本书的叙述口吻带有强烈的“实战派”色彩,少有学院派的冗余论述,多的是直击核心的要害分析。对于时间紧张,需要高效通过考试的群体来说,这本书提供了一种“投入产出比”极高的学习路径,它帮你把有限的精力聚焦在能带来最高回报的关键知识领域上,是备考过程中的压舱石和指南针。

评分

这本书的排版和结构设计,简直是强迫症患者的福音。我一直觉得,好的学习资料,其物理形态也应该服务于学习的效率。这本书在这一点上做得非常到位。它的逻辑脉络极其清晰,每一章的标题和副标题都精准地对应了考试大纲的层次结构,翻阅起来就像是在做文件检索,需要什么信息,立刻就能定位到。更值得称赞的是,它对知识点的拆解粒度把握得恰到好处。对于那些基础概念,它会用清晰的图表或流程图来辅助理解,确保初学者不会迷失在文字迷宫里;而对于那些进阶的、需要深入理解的模块,它则提供了足够的理论支撑和例证,确保知识的深度能够经受住考试的检验。我注意到,书中很多关键概念的阐述,都带有很强的“对比性”——它会把两个容易混淆的概念并列出来,用最直观的方式说明它们的区别和联系。这种对比式的讲解,极大地巩固了我的记忆,避免了知识点之间的相互干扰。读这本书的过程,本身就是一次系统化梳理知识体系的过程,让人感觉每翻一页,自己的知识库就增加了一块坚实的砖瓦。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有